Event Security Coordinator - Seasonal

Charlotte, County ofCharlotte County, FL
Onsite

About The Position

The Event Security Coordinator plays a key leadership role in creating a safe, secure, and welcoming environment for guests, staff, athletes, and partners at Charlotte Sports Park. This position performs lead-worker functions associated with the planning, coordination, and oversight of event security operations, including security and safety, crowd management, customer service, and other event-related activities. The Event Security Coordinator develops and executes staff schedules, coordinates daily assignments, communicates with contractual partners and internal teams, and provides direction and support to assigned event security personnel. The position helps ensure security operations are carried out effectively, consistently, and in accordance with established procedures and facility expectations. In addition to overseeing event security operations, this position serves as a visible representative of Charlotte Sports Park and is expected to provide exceptional customer service while responding professionally to guests, staff, vendors, and partners. The coordinator must be able to assess situations, communicate clearly, resolve concerns, and help maintain a positive and safe event experience. Administrative responsibilities include supporting internal office operations, maintaining appropriate documentation and communications, coordinating staffing needs, and assisting with event preparation and follow-up. The ideal candidate is a dependable and proactive leader who understands security operations, works well in a fast-paced event environment, communicates effectively, and takes pride in delivering excellent service.

Requirements

  • High school diploma
  • One (1) year of experience in providing supervisory-level security services to professional athletes, dignitaries, Major League Baseball executives, or other high profile personnel Or an equivalent combination of relevant training, education, and experience.
  • Knowledge of rules and regulations pertaining to facility and grounds admission, events, operating hours, emergency and operating procedures.
  • Knowledge of the physical location and lay-out of facilities within the grounds and buildings patrolled.
  • Skill in detecting problems and unsafe situations and ability to report information to appropriate personnel.
  • Ability to provide fan-friendly customer service to all park patrons inclusive of internal partners, guests, and sponsors.
  • Ability to demonstrate professional behavior in the presence of famous or high profile individuals.
  • Ability to act in emergency situations and to notify assigned personnel of safety and emergency issues in a timely manner.
  • Ability to make recommendations and to use resourcefulness, tact, and professionalism in solving problems.
  • Ability to ascertain priorities and meet deadlines.
  • Ability to exercise judgment and discretion in applying and interpreting operational rules, regulations, policies, and procedures.
  • Ability to resolve customer complaints and concerns with tact and courtesy, including the ability to effectively diffuse conflicts and issues referred by subordinate personnel; ability to physically escort unruly fans out of the facility if and when required.
  • Ability to plan, direct, organize, oversee and evaluate the work of assigned personnel.
  • Good written and oral communication skills, including the ability to communicate clearly via a two-way radio or other wireless device as assigned.

Nice To Haves

  • Possession and maintenance of a Class D or higher Security License (State of Florida) preferred.
